Technical Fundamentals of Ethereum Arbitrum One
At its core, Ethereum Arbitrum One is a layer 2 scaling solution that operates on top of the main Ethereum blockchain (layer 1). It utilizes Optimistic Rollups, a technology where the majority of transaction data is processed off-chain, then submitted to Ethereum for finality. This approach drastically increases throughput while maintaining the security guarantees of Ethereum’s consensus mechanism.
The backbone of Arbitrum One is based on innovative blockchain architecture that ensures efficient aggregation of multiple transactions into a single batch, reducing the load and fees on the main chain. It uses advanced cryptography protocols to secure the data and ensure privacy where applicable. Smart contracts on Arbitrum can operate seamlessly with those on Ethereum, thanks to compatibility with the Ethereum Virtual Machine (EVM). This proficiency enables developers to deploy existing Ethereum-compatible smart contracts directly onto Arbitrum with minimal adjustments.

Security Measures
Security is paramount in payment and transfer services. Visa and MasterCard employ advanced security protocols, including EMV chip technology, tokenization, dynamic CVVs, and multi-factor authentication (MFA), ensuring transaction integrity and user protection against fraud and cyber threats.
Additionally, continuous monitoring and fraud detection systems help identify suspicious activities in real-time, protecting both consumers and financial institutions from financial loss.
